I found a pair of long tube racing headers from SuperSprint Exhaust at a great price. Is an ECU Tune necessary if I install these headers on my 02 SLK32?
 
#2 ·
it is most likley dependent on what other mods you have, but most long tubes req. a retune. do you really think it would benefit a slk32 by running all the longtubes into a 2.5 single inlet muffler? theres no room with out extensive underbody mods to get a true dual exhaust and theres no dual inlet /dual outlet muffler on the market that fits in the cramped 12"x 12" space available. the less than 4" space between the spare tire tub and the suspension make matters even worse

#4 · (Edited)
its a very tight fit on the drivers side, and i dont know of anyone who actually installed long tubes on a slk32. eurocharged has a set of shortys that are the log style but larger diameter.
if you still have all 4 cats you can delete the rear cats without issue and get some more sound.
the pulley maods are a great way to get power and a full dyno tune will yoeld about 20 to 30 rwhp and almost the same in torque. were the tune excells is in the power range. my tune has 337 ft/lbs of torque from 2000 rpm to 6000. almost a flat line. its a marriage of pulleys , tunes and intakes. the sl55 intakes can give you another 15 hp or so.
just remember all this power wont do squat of you cant keep it cool. supercooler, lower tstat and seprated i/c system will keep your blower working.
lastly but maybe the most important mod is a good datalogger. cost of a new replacememnt engine is about 36k!! modding is risky but modding and racing without knowing what the engine is doing is playing with dynomite

#8 ·
There was a member on here that made a set of long tubes and I believe had Floored Fab keep the Jig.

On these motors shortys are a bit of a waste. We've installed headers from the above mentioned companies and saw gains of 10-15RWHP on fairly modified cars. All cars had pulley, intake, tune, and supporting exhaust mods.

Long tubes are the way to go and you can normally get a competent fab shop to do a set for 1300-1500. Believe me it is worth it. No reason to spend a grand on something that won't make power. Plus when you consider install is roughly 500-600, you are right at the price of custom long tubes.
